Concussion Management Program
Tue, May 22, 2012
Start: 12:00 PM
Fieldstone Middle School

The Valley Hospital Sports Institute will provide baseline concussion management testing for Fieldstone Middle School students (12 years of age or older) on Tuesday, May 22, 2012. 

  • Testing will include neuro-cognitive and physical-balance measures. (These tests are non-invasive: They involve a computer-game like assessment and a physical balance assessment.)
  • The test results will be stored on-line at ImPACT (accessible by Valley Hospital Sports Institute) and would then be available, in the event of a concussion, to serve as a baseline for comparison to post-concussion injury test results. 
  • Any student/athlete participant that requests a post-injury test and comparison to baseline would be charged according to the Sports Institute fee schedule for the Concussion Management Program services in effect at that time. You may also request test results for comparison use by an alternative health care provider free of charge.

The testing will take place on May 22, 2012 at Fieldstone Middle School. There will be three sessions available at  4:30 PM, 6:00 PM, and 7:30 PM. A maximum of 25 students can be accommodated at each session (75 students for all three sessions). Testing will take approximately 20 minutes, although an hour is allotted for registration and set-up. The cost of the test is $25 per student.  

If you would like your child tested, FIRST purchase a time slot at montvalepto.com (under items for sale). Slots will be offered on a "first to purchase" basis. THEN complete the parental consent form/participant data form available under the More Info>Forms section of our website, and RETURN to school in an envelope labeled Montvale PTO and "concussion screening" by May 17. No testing will be performed until the parental consent form is signed. Therefore, if you drop your child off for testing, and have not completed the necessary consent forms, you will lose your slot and forfeit the testing fee.

Bantaba: The Circle of Celebration
Wed, Jun 13, 2012
FMS Cafetorium

“Bantaba” is a Mandingo word that refers to “the center where all important events take place.” The troupe brings together traditional African and modern African-American dance while teaching about the respective cultures on opposite sides of the Atlantic. The students participate according to custom with call-and-response singing and movement.

This assembly is for 5th grade.
